PUBG Mobile Global Championship Locations
The PUBG Mobile Global Championship 2024 (PMGC 2024) will be held across two main locations:- League Stage: The League Stage will take place in Kuala Lumpur, Malaysia, starting on October 31, 2024. This stage will feature 48 teams divided into three groups (Yellow, Red, and Green), each competing in adrenaline-fueled matches over four weeks.
- Grand Finals: The Grand Finals will be held at the ExCeL Centre in London, United Kingdom, from December 6-8, 2024. The top teams from the League Stage will advance to this final stage, where they will compete for the championship title and a share of the $3 million prize pool.

PUBG Mobile Global Championship Schedule
Here's the schedule for the PUBG Mobile Global Championship 2024 (PMGC 2024):- League Stage: October 31, 2024 - November 17, 2024
- Group Yellow: October 31 - November 3, 2024
- Group Red: November 7 - November 10, 2024
- Group Green: November 14 - November 17, 2024
- Survival Stage: November 20 - November 22, 2024
- Last Chance Stage: November 23 - November 24, 2024
- Grand Finals: December 6 - December 8, 2024, at the ExCeL Centre in London

What is the format of the PUBG Mobile Global Championship 2024?
The championship will have two main stages: the League Stage and the Grand Finals.- League Stage: 48 teams will compete in three rounds: Group Stage, Survival Stage, and Last Chance. The top 9 teams from the Group Stage and 6 teams from the Last Chance will advance to the Grand Finals.
- Grand Finals: The top 16 teams will compete in London, UK, with 18 matches over three days.

Landing Smart: The First Decision of Every Match
The opening phase often shapes the entire match. A good landing choice can give your team breathing room, loot, and a cleaner start. A poor landing can force you into a reactive game where you spend the rest of the match recovering instead of controlling the pace.
When choosing where to land, the goal is not simply to find items. The goal is to set up a stable early game. That means you want a place where your team can quickly understand the situation, collect the basics, and decide whether to take an early fight or rotate away.
Looting With Purpose
Looting is often treated like a race, but championship-level looting is more selective. The best players do not pick up everything. They prioritize what matters to immediate survival and the next fight. That usually means a reliable weapon, enough ammunition, healing, and the tools needed to stay mobile and safe.
Efficient looting is also about speed. The longer a team spends scattered and undecided, the more likely they are to be punished by a stronger rotator or an aggressive squad. Clean looting habits help your team leave early with a plan instead of leaving late with no direction.
Mid-Game Control: Where Championships Are Won
The mid-game is where good teams start turning good starts into strong finishes. This is the stage where teams decide how to move, which fights to accept, and how much risk they are willing to take. A team that understands the mid-game can survive longer and arrive at the final circle with options.
A useful way to think about mid-game play is this: every rotation should have a reason. Are you moving for position, safety, pressure, or information? If you cannot explain your movement, there is a chance it is not the best move available.
Final Circle Decisions
In the final circle, the number of choices becomes smaller, but the value of each choice becomes larger. Small mistakes can end the match. That is why the final phase is less about bravado and more about clarity. Teams must know where they can safely hold, when they should reposition, and which enemies are the biggest threat.
Victory in the last circle often comes from arriving there with enough information to act confidently. A player or team that panics in the final moments may give away a strong position. A calm team that understands the situation can turn the same circle into a winning opportunity.

Comparison Point: Aggressive Play vs Controlled Play
Aggressive play can create momentum and punish weak positioning, but it also increases risk. Controlled play may not look as exciting in the moment, but it often creates better late-game opportunities. The best teams usually do not choose one style forever; they switch based on the situation.
If your team is ahead in resources and position, controlled play may be the safer path. If you see a clear opening and can win the engagement quickly, aggression becomes valuable. The key is not the style itself, but whether it fits the context.
